PHIL 211 - Philosophy: Ancient & Medieval PHIL 211 - Philosophy: Ancient & Medieval 4 Credit Hour(s) / 4 Billing Hour(s) General Education Category: MTA Humanities and Fine Arts Surveys major developments in theories of knowledge, reality, ethics, and society, and their historical role in shaping cultures and human identity. Covers Chinese, Indian, Greek, Roman, Christian, Islamic, and European thought from mythic beginnings to the period of early scientific reasoning.
